Twilio Connector のバージョン 4.x へのアップグレードおよび移行 - Mule 4

新しい機能を利用するには、Twilio 用 Anypoint Connector (Twilio Connector) をバージョン 3.x.x からバージョン 4.x.x にアップグレードします。

サポートされているアップグレードパス

開始バージョン 終了バージョン

3.x.x

4.x.x

このリリースでの変更

  • すべてのコネクタ操作のプレフィックスが ​twilio-connector​ から ​twilio​ に変更されました。

  • コネクタ設定からプレフィックス ​property_​ が削除されました。たとえば、​property_username=​ は ​username=​、​property_password=​ は ​password=​ になります。

  • Redact Message 操作名が Update Message に変更されました。

  • Get Message List 操作名が List Message Old に変更され、次の新しい項目が操作に追加されました。

    • Date Sent< (送信日付<)

    • Date Sent> (送信日付>)

    • Page Size (ページサイズ)

  • Get Media List 操作名が List Media Old に変更され、次の新しい項目が操作に追加されました。

    • Date Created< (作成日付<)

    • Date Created> (作成日付>)

    • Page Size (ページサイズ)

  • Get Media 操作名が Fetch Media に変更されました。

  • Get Message 操作名が Fetch Message に変更されました。

  • Send Message 操作名が Create Message に変更されました。

新規操作

Twilio Connector 4.0 用に 124 個の新しい操作が追加されました。次のような操作があります。

Twilio 操作 説明

Create Account

要求を行うアカウントから新しい Twilio サブアカウントを作成します。

Create address

アカウント内に新しいアドレスを作成します。

Create Application

アプリケーション内に新しいアプリケーションを作成します。

Create Call

電話、SIP 対応のエンドポイント、または Twilio クライアント接続への新しい発信通話を作成します。

Delete Key

API キーを削除します。これにより、REST API に対する認証が取り消され、そのシークレットを使用して生成されたすべてのアクセストークンが無効化されます。

Delete Queue

空のキューを削除します。

Delete Recording

アカウントから録音を削除します。

Fetch Balance

アカウント SID に基づいてアカウントの残高を取得します。残高変更はすぐに反映されない場合もあります。子アカウントには残高情報は含まれません。

Fetch Conference

カンファレンスのインスタンスを取得します。

Update Payments

支払フローの異なるフェーズを使用して支払のインスタンスを更新します。

Update Sip Credentials

ログイン情報リソースを更新します。

アップグレード前提条件

アップグレードを実行する前に、復元する必要がある場合に備えて、ファイル、データ、および設定のバックアップを作成する必要があります。

アップグレード手順

以下の手順でアップグレードを実行します。

  1. Anypoint Studio で、Mule プロジェクトを作成します。

  2. [Mule Palette (Mule パレット)]​ ビューで、​[Search in Exchange (Exchange 内を検索)]​ をクリックします。

  3. [Add Dependencies to Project (連動関係をプロジェクトに追加)]​ で、検索項目に「​twilio​」と入力します。

  4. [Available modules (使用可能なモジュール)]​ で、​[Twilio Connector]​ を選択して ​[Add (追加)]​ をクリックします。

  5. [Finish (完了)]​ をクリックします。

  6. Mule プロジェクトの ​pom.xml​ ファイルで Twilio Connector 連動関係のバージョンが 4.0.0 であることを確認します。

Studio はコネクタを自動的にアップグレードします。

アップグレードを確認する

コネクタの最新バージョンをインストールしたら、次の手順に従ってアップグレードを確認します。

  1. Studio の ​[Problems (問題)]​ または [Console* (コンソール*)] ビューでエラーがないことを確認します。

  2. プロジェクトの ​pom.xml​ ファイルに問題がないことを確認します。

  3. 接続をテストして、操作が機能することを確認します。

アップグレードの復元

以前のバージョンの Twilio Connector に戻す必要がある場合、プロジェクトの ​pom.xml​ ファイルの ​4.0.0​ 連動関係バージョンを前のバージョンに変更します。

Anypoint Studio でプロジェクトの ​pom.xml​ ファイルを更新する必要があります。